Born in an era of glamorous travel, Le Meridien believes everyone should explore the world in style. An all-new sanctuary for discovery, Le Méridien Dania Beach at the Fort Lauderdale Airport is conveniently located just minutes from pristine beaches, downtown, waterfront shopping and dining on Las Olas Boulevard, and the cruise port. Our all new hotel’s intriguing aesthetic balances the brand's chic French flare with the destination's maritime spirit and tropical locale. Floor-to-ceiling glass windows in 245 guestrooms and suites frame panoramic views of the South Florida city skylines, while a minimalistic modern design, complemented by personalized touches creates a calming and comfortable setting to recharge.
Bringing a blend of international and local influences to the table and bar, Chef Richard Sandoval presents his signature concepts - TORO Latin style Pan-Latin restaurant, and La Biblioteca, a tequila library and lounge.

Prepare, season, and cook dishes such as soups, meats, vegetables, or desserts in restaurants. May order supplies, keep records and accounts, price items on menu, or plan menu.
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ES
- Inspect and clean food preparation areas, such as equipment and work surfaces, or serving areas to ensure safe and sanitary food-handling practices
- Ensure food is stored and cooked at correct temperature by regulating temperature of ovens, broilers, grills, and roasters
- Ensure freshness of food and ingredients by checking for quality, keeping track of old and new items, and rotating stock
- Turn or stir foods to ensure even cooking
- Season and cook food according to recipes or personal judgment and experience
- Bake, roast, broil, and steam meats, fish, vegetables, and other foods
- Weigh, measure, and mix ingredients according to recipes or personal judgment, using various kitchen utensils and equipment
- Portion, arrange, and garnish food, and serve food to waiters or patrons
- Observe and test foods to determine if they have been cooked sufficiently, using methods such as tasting, smelling, or piercing them with utensils
- Wash, peel, cut, and seed fruits and vegetables to prepare them for consumption"
